diff options
author | markster <markster@f38db490-d61c-443f-a65b-d21fe96a405b> | 2004-04-28 04:23:14 +0000 |
---|---|---|
committer | markster <markster@f38db490-d61c-443f-a65b-d21fe96a405b> | 2004-04-28 04:23:14 +0000 |
commit | d9a9587e85ca016ebd01f407e6d93ecd4c5c5410 (patch) | |
tree | c0a42a957c873083335f862fa75380d36b560124 /channels/chan_mgcp.c | |
parent | 177b0635a0760cbde68c3a848d2368ee29f9a76c (diff) |
Fix deadlock in IAX2 trunking, small MGCP fix
git-svn-id: http://svn.digium.com/svn/asterisk/trunk@2790 f38db490-d61c-443f-a65b-d21fe96a405b
Diffstat (limited to 'channels/chan_mgcp.c')
-rwxr-xr-x | channels/chan_mgcp.c |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/channels/chan_mgcp.c b/channels/chan_mgcp.c index 9bb773528..251843cc7 100755 --- a/channels/chan_mgcp.c +++ b/channels/chan_mgcp.c @@ -3912,7 +3912,8 @@ static int reload_config(void) close(mgcpsock); if (mgcpsock_read_id != NULL) - mgcpsock_read_id = ast_io_remove(io, mgcpsock_read_id); + ast_io_remove(io, mgcpsock_read_id); + mgcpsock_read_id = NULL; mgcpsock = socket(AF_INET, SOCK_DGRAM, 0); if (mgcpsock < 0) { |